Subject: Parchmill cut-over wrap-up

Hi — quick summary for your review. We cut over to the new Parchmill markdown pipeline last night with no rollbacks. Sanitization now happens pre-cache, so stale unsafe HTML can't leak from old entries; we also purged the render cache entirely. One straggler worker ran the old build for ten minutes, already terminated. The production pipeline currently runs with these settings.

config for bawip-badup:
ULAAEL_HOST=ulaael.zemvarsys.internal
ULAAEL_PORT=8000

Welcome to webhook land. Quick primer for your review: Pondrel retries failed deliveries with jittered backoff — five attempts over roughly two hours, then dead-letter. Receivers distinguish retries via the attempt counter header, and every attempt gets a fresh signature so replayed payloads can't sneak through. That's the part you'll care about most. For checking our test fixtures, the signing key we currently use is shown below.

deploy key for fafof-yaguf: bky4_zHj6

Ticket: Slimmed image breaks runtime on Pellarc build agents.

Repro steps:
1. Build the hollowed image with the strip-layers profile enabled.
2. Push to the staging registry and deploy to the canary pool.
3. Container exits with a missing shared-library error within ten seconds.

Expected: parity with the full image. Actual: crash loop. Suspect the trim step removes the resolver libs. To pull the failing image from the staging registry, authenticate with the token below.

session JWT of tawip-kajog = eyJhbGciOiJIUzI1NiIsInR5cCI6IkpXVCJ9.eyJzdWIiOiI2dKYGGIn0.afsnASii